Parcourir la source

字符串工具 正则匹配字符串中是否包含中文

dengsixing il y a 2 ans
Parent
commit
2cf0d00b2b

+ 11 - 0
4dkankan-common-utils/src/main/java/com/fdkankan/common/util/StrExtUtil.java

@@ -1,5 +1,6 @@
 package com.fdkankan.common.util;
 
+import cn.hutool.core.util.ReUtil;
 import cn.hutool.core.util.StrUtil;
 import com.fdkankan.common.constant.ErrorCode;
 import java.util.regex.Matcher;
@@ -43,6 +44,16 @@ public class StrExtUtil extends StrUtil {
 
     }
 
+    /**
+     * 判断字符串是否包含中文
+     * @param content
+     * @return
+     */
+    private boolean containsZh(String content){
+        String regex = "[\u4e00-\u9fa5]+";
+        return ReUtil.contains(regex, content);
+    }
+
     public static void main(String[] args) {
 
         String test = null;